Growth of European Battery Production
Europe has emerged as a global hub for advanced battery production, fueled by the region’s commitment to clean energy and electric mobility. The demand for lithium-ion batteries, in particular, is surging due to the accelerated adoption of electric vehicles and hybrid energy storage systems. Manufacturers are scaling up gigafactories and partnering with automakers to secure long-term supply contracts, ensuring a reliable and localized production ecosystem.
The growth of battery production is also linked to Europe’s energy transition policies, including the European Green Deal, which aims to reduce carbon emissions and promote renewable energy adoption. Investments in raw material sourcing, recycling technologies, and research and development (R&D) are helping the industry achieve higher efficiency, improved energy density, and longer-lasting battery performance.
Key Market Trends
Several trends are shaping the European battery production landscape:
-
Expansion of Gigafactories: European companies are constructing large-scale battery manufacturing facilities to meet domestic EV demand and reduce reliance on Asian imports.
-
Advanced Battery Chemistry: Solid-state batteries, lithium-iron-phosphate (LFP), and high-energy-density lithium-ion batteries are gaining traction for better performance and safety.
-
Battery Recycling and Circular Economy: Companies are investing in recycling technologies to recover valuable materials like lithium, cobalt, and nickel, supporting sustainable production.
-
Strategic Partnerships and Joint Ventures: Collaboration between automakers, technology providers, and battery manufacturers ensures continuous innovation and supply chain resilience.

Challenges to Consider
The industry faces challenges such as raw material dependency, high production costs, and technological barriers in scaling next-generation batteries. However, increasing investments in material sourcing, battery recycling, and R&D are helping to mitigate these issues.
Frequently Asked Questions (FAQs)
1. What types of batteries are primarily produced in Europe?
Europe mainly produces lithium-ion batteries, including high-energy-density, lithium-iron-phosphate (LFP), and emerging solid-state batteries.
2. How is Europe addressing sustainability in battery production?
The region focuses on battery recycling, local raw material sourcing, and cleaner production processes to reduce environmental impact.
3. Are European batteries used only in electric vehicles?
No, they are also used in renewable energy storage systems, industrial applications, and hybrid transportation solutions.
